The service to Cleethorpes runs at least hourly during the day, along a single track, passing stations at Grimsby Docks and New Clee. The Borough expanded to absorb the adjacent hamlet of Wellow (1889), also the neighbouring parishes of Clee-with-Weelsby (1889), Little Coates (1928), Scartho (1928), Weelsby (1928) and Great Coates (1968). Grimsby lies in the national character areas of the Humber, and the Lincolnshire coast and Marshes; it is predominantly low in topography. Buying or Selling a Commercial Company Information:

The first consideration is to clarify what is being sold. If the business is not incorporated (is not held through a company structure), then what is on the table are the assets (such as stock), and possibly some corresponding liabilities (such as loans to buy the stock). If the business is operated through a company structure, then what are for sale again might be the assets, or it might be the shares in the company.
